Rohini Acharya, daughter of RJD chief Lalu Prasad, schooled a Bihar journalist Tuesday over a sexist remark made by him about "married daughters" visiting their parents.Chiding the journalist on a phone
call, Rohini can be heard saying in a strained, hoarse voice, "Kal kya bole they aap? Aap hisab kitab rakhe hain kya? Aapke ghar me baithe hain?"The journalist, who sounds a bit taken aback with Rohini's confrontation, manages to say in his defence, "Humne kuch galat kaha ho toh bata dena. Aapki awaz, tabiyat theek nahi lag rahi. Aapse baad mein baat karte hain."
However, Rohini presses on, asking how he decided what counts as "too many days" for married women who are visiting their parents.The exchange comes at a time when Rohini has been lashing out at critics after the RJD's defeat in the Bihar Assembly election.She recently said that she had been accused of taking "crores of rupees and a party ticket" in return for her "filthy kidney" which she donated to her father.Taking on her detractors, Acharya said on X, "Those people who want to do something in the name of Lalu Ji should stop pretending to show false sympathy" and instead donate kidneys to the poor patients "counting their last breaths in hospitals"./images/ppid_a911dc6a-image-176354362635466078.webp)
